Only parameters that determine the size of a video file is the bit rate used when encoding it, and the length in time.
If you have a movie A, and want the file smaller, you either have to take out some parts (reducing playing time) or reduce bit rate by reencoding. I gather you're looking for the latter.
So, you have to find out what bit rate was used in the original, (can be calculated from file size and time) and then reencode at a lower bit rate.
Keep in mind that every reencoding (even at a higher bit rate than the original) will give you a result with lower quality than the original.
